Zusammenfassung

We propose a new scheme for the extraction of chemically sensitive vibrational information from a single fluorescent molecule at room temperature. Our approach is based on a three-photon fluorescence excitation scheme, with selectivity in the production of a vibrational population of the ground state. We estimate the expected signal in perturbation theory for a standard dye molecule, compare its magnitude qualitatively to noise and various background sources, and discuss the experimental realization of this scheme.
